Anosh Ekka (also spelled as Enos Ekka) is a politician and former Cabinet Minister of Jharkhand Government.
At present Shri Anosh Ekka is holding the post of National President (Supremo) of the Jharkhand Party. Anosh Ekka is very popular and famous politician of Jharkhand and he was the member of Jharkhand Legislative Assembly from 2005 to 2018. Anosh Ekka won the Kolebira Vidhan Sabha seats three terms continuously in 2005,[1] 2009 and 2014 from Jharkhand Party. He was Cabinet Minister in Jharkhand government from 2005 to 2008 in Arjun Munda and Madhu Koda Government. Anosh Ekka holds different ministries which are Transport Minister, Rural Development Minister and Bhavan Nirman Minister. During Ekka's ministry many development work and schemes were launched in the Jharkhand. In 2014, during Member of parliament Election Anosh Ekka lost the election by very short difference of votes from Khunti Lok Sabha seats as Jharkhand Party candidate.
In 2006 Anosh Ekka played the key role of Madhu Koda Government formation. Anosh Ekka and Madhu Koda are very popular and powerful tribal leaders of Jharkhand.
He was jailed in 2020.[2]
